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"develop documents"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when referring to the process of creating or drafting various types of documents, such as reports, proposals, or policies. Example: "Our team will develop documents outlining the new procedures for the project."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"develop documents", ensure your writing clearly indicates the type of documents being created and their intended purpose for better clarity.
Common error
Avoid using "develop documents" without specifying the document type (e.g., reports, guidelines, proposals) as it can make your writing vague. Always provide context to enhance clarity.

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
create documents
Focuses on the act of bringing documents into existence.
prepare documents
Implies getting documents ready for a specific purpose.
draft documents
Emphasizes the preliminary nature of the documents.
produce documents
Highlights the outcome of a process, emphasizing output.
generate documents
Suggests an automated or systematic way of creating documents.
formulate documents
Focuses on the careful and systematic creation of documents.
compose documents
Stresses the act of writing and arranging the content of documents.
design documents
Highlights the planning and structuring aspect of document creation.
construct documents
Emphasizes the building or assembling of documents from various components.
assemble documents
Implies gathering and organizing existing material into document form.
FAQs
How can I use "develop documents" in a sentence?
You can use "develop documents" to describe the process of creating or drafting documents, such as "Our team will "develop documents" outlining the new project procedures".
What are some alternatives to "develop documents"?
Alternatives include "create documents", "prepare documents", or "draft documents", depending on the specific context.
Is it correct to say "developing documents" instead of "develop documents"?
Both "develop documents" and "developing documents" are correct, but they function differently. "Develop documents" is an imperative or infinitive form, while "developing documents" is a gerund or present participle form. The choice depends on the sentence structure and intended meaning.
What is the difference between "develop documents" and "design documents"?
"Develop documents" refers to the overall process of creating documents, while "design documents" emphasizes the planning and structuring aspects of creating those documents.
